Our luxurious and beautiful Tahoe Donner mountain home is fully furnished and decorated with a mountain motif. The house has four spacious bedrooms, (two master suites and three King beds!) and three and a half baths; it comfortably sleeps up to 14 people and works beautifully with two or three families.
Our 2,800 square foot, non-smoking home features a majestic Great Room upstairs with a beautiful stone fireplace, vaulted ceilings, leather sofas, and hardwood floors. The fully-equipped kitchen has granite countertops, bar seating, stainless steel appliances, and a large mahogany dining table that is expandable. The Great Room leads out to a sunny full-length deck facing virgin forest greenbelt and a picturesque mountain creek.
The upstairs master suite with a new luxurious King bed has a private marble bathroom with an oversized jetted tub, separate marble shower, and double vanities. The downstairs master bedroom features a comfy King-size bed, a marble tiled private bathroom with double vanities, and a private door out to the lower deck with the hot tub. The third bedroom is a lovely private room, also appointed with a cozy and comfortable King bed and has the third full bathroom next door. The fourth bedroom is a spacious and charming bunkroom with double bunkbeds on the bottom and twins on the top. All of our beds are new and incredibly comfortable - we have even provided optional bedboards for those who like to regulate the firmness of their sleeping accomodations!
We have plenty of overflow capacity for your additional weekend guests! There are two queen fold out futons and a queen Aerobed that can be used in the downstairs family room. Additionally, there is plenty of storage space with spacious closets and dressers if you come for a week. The full scale laundry room is located downstairs as well.
You not only can enjoy the forest scenery, but can cuddle up to either of the two river rock fireplaces. The Great Room has a state of the art entertainment center, and the downstairs Family Room is a roomy second location for the group to play games, watch television, play Ping Pong on our full size table, or enjoy a cocktail at the wet bar. The downstairs refrigerator is just right for that late night snack or drink. You can even sneak out onto the back deck and step into the hot tub. For those who need to be in touch with the office, we offer free high-speed DSL access.
Our house is the perfect location for skiing, with Squaw Valley, Sugar Bowl, Northstar, and Alpine Meadows all within 15-20 minutes. When there's lots of snow, we have a great sledding run right next door. The Tahoe Donner Cross Country Center with its gorgeous and extensive trail system and the Tahoe Donner Ski Area are only five minutes away.
Additionally, WE HAVE A LEVEL DRIVEWAY AND ARE LOCATED ON A WELL PLOWED ROAD, something to take into consideration during the big blizzards! There's room for 6 cars in the garage and driveway combined. The house also gets plenty of sun during the winter, which makes it a cheerful and relaxing retreat if you need a break from the outdoors.
If you are the outdoors type, right out our back door there is a hiking trail leading to miles of forest and to Alder Creek. Fly fishing is located nearby, and there are plenty of mountain biking trails. Additionally, you have access to the wonderful amenities of Tahoe Donner - the private Marina and Beach Club at Donner Lake, the exclusive Trout Creek Recreation Center with fitness center and two swimming pools (THE FITNESS CENTER, SLEDDING HILL AND ONE POOL AS WELL AS SAUNA AND OUTDOOR HOT TUB ALL STAY OPEN IN THE WINTER!), the Northwoods outdoor tennis center with pool and Northwoods Grill, the newly upgraded Tahoe Donner Golf Course (in beautiful shape the summer of 2006), and private Tahoe Donner Equestrian Center that offers lessons and rides with over 40 horses - at guest fee rates.
